G-Technology/WD Storage Solutions Enhanced to Keep Up With Increasing Workflow Needs of Creative Professionals

With Thunderbolt, G-RAID at €1,365 for 20TB, and G-SPEED Studio XL at €8,200 for 80TB

Western Digital Corporation (WDC) announced that its G-Technology product lines are getting more capacity and increased performance to keep up with the growing needs of creative professionals and consumers capturing vast amounts of high-resolution content, including video and digital photography.

By 2020, industry experts predict that the media and entertainment industry’s storage requirements will grow by nearly five times, and the average consumer will need an enormous 5.2TB of storage,” said Mike Williams, VP, G-Technology. “G-Technology is dedicated to providing reliable, fast, stylish and easy-to-use storage solutions that fit the current and future needs of professionals and consumers alike.

With high-resolution capture proliferating, consumers and content creation professionals will need greater storage capacities. For example, anyone with an Apple iPhone 6s can capture 4k video, and just 30 minutes of footage will take up to 11GB of space. Professional videographers capturing 4K resolution video at 60fps create 400MB/s, or 1.4TB /hour of raw footage, and are often required to backup their footage in multiple places for safekeeping. This storage capacity does not even take into account post-production, or transferring that content to clients.

G-DRIVE:

G-DRIVE_TB
G-DRIVE with Thunderbolt
(up to $699.95 or €545 for 10TB) – A high-performance storage solution that features fast Thunderbolt with now up to 245MB/s transfer rates with the option to utilize USB 3.0 connectivity, for data-intensive tasks such as audio/video editing or digital photography. A USB 3.0 only version is also available for up to $599.95 MSRP for 10TB.

G-RAID
:
G-RAID with Thunderbolt (up to $1,499.95 or €1,365 for 20TB ) – This is a high-performance, removable dual-HDD RAID-0, 1 or JBOD storage system featuring both Thunderbolt 2 and USB 3.0 connectivity to access, browse, edit and backup digital libraries. It now provides transfer rates up to 480MB/s in RAID-0, suitable for the demanding creative projects, including multi-stream HD, 2K and compressed 4K video workflows.

G-SPEED Studio and G-SPEED Shuttle:

G_SPEED_Studio_XL
G-SPEED Shuttle XL with Thunderbolt
(up to $9,999.95 or $9,000 for 80TB) – Able to handle demanding 4K and beyond video workflows both on location and in the studio, the G-SPEED Shuttle XL with Thunderbolt offers a hardware RAID, 8-bay transportable Thunderbolt 2 solution with capacity up to 80TB. Designed for the creative professional always on the go, the G-SPEED Shuttle XL has an integrated handle to move and fit inside a standard protective case that sits neatly into an overhead airline compartment.

G_SPEED_Shuttle_XL_ev
G-SPEED Shuttle XL with Thunderbolt with ev Series bay adapters
(up to $7,499.95 or $6,800 for 60TB) – Similar to the G-SPEED Shuttle XL with Thunderbolt, the integrated ev Series bay adapters improve workflow options and productivity by enabling cross-functionality with all ev Series drives. It also comes with up to six 10TB enterprise HDDs backed by the a three-year limited warranty.

G_SPEED_Shuttle_XL
G-SPEED Studio XL with Thunderbolt
(up to $8,999.95 or €8,200 for 80TB) – For professional content creators who need colossal capacity coupled with high performance, the G-SPEED Studio XL provides a hardware RAID 8-bay enterprise storage solution that can support multi-stream, compressed 4K workflows with large volumes of data at transfer rates of up to 1,350MB/s.

G-SPEED Studio XL with two ev Series bay adapters (up to $6,499.95 or €5,900 for 60TB) — The addition of integrated ev Series bay adapters leverages the flexibility of the ev Series by offering compatibility with all ev Series drives. Six of the eight bays are enterprise HDDs up to 10TB, providing storage for critical video and photography based workflows.

All of company’s storage solutions come with a three-year limited warranty.

These storage solutions come pre-formatted for Mac and are reformatted for PC using the firm’s Windows Format Wizard.
